Bus
From Naha, head to the Naha Bus Terminal. Take the bus number 120 (Naha to Nago) or 88 (Naha to Ishikawa) that will take you towards Uruma. Get off at the Ishikawa stop. From the bus stop, walk towards Ishikawa Yamashiro, following the signs towards the observatory. It is approximately a 30-minute walk to the observatory.
Public Transportation (Combination of Bus and Taxi)
Start at Naha and take the bus number 120 or 88 to Ishikawa. Once you arrive at the Ishikawa stop, you can either walk or take a taxi for the remaining distance to the observatory. A taxi can get you there in about 5-10 minutes from the bus stop.
Bicycle Rental
If you prefer a more active approach, rent a bicycle in Naha. Ride towards Uruma, following the coastal roads. Upon arriving in Ishikawa, look for signs directing you to the Ishikawa Kogen Observatory. The ride is approximately 40 km and will take you through scenic views of Okinawa.
